PENGERTIAN CPU DAN FUNGSINYA – CPU ( Central
Processing Unit ) merupakan perangkat keras computer yang memiliki fungsi untuk
menerima dan melaksanakan perintah dan data dari perangat lunak. CPU merupakan
otak dari computer. Tanpa adanya CPU, maka computer tidak akan berfungsi sebagai
mestinya. CPU memiliki fungsi untuk menjalankan program yang telah disimpan
dalam memori utama, dengan cara mengambil intruksi kemudian menguji intruksi
dan mengeksekusinya sesuai alur perintah atau bisa juga disebut perangkat
keras komputer yang memahami dan melaksanakan perintah dan
data dari perangkat lunak. Istilah lain, pemroses / prosesor ( processor ),
sering digunakan untuk menyebut CPU. Adapun mikroprosesor adalah CPU yang
diproduksi dalam sirkuit terpadu, seringkali dalam sebuah paket sirkuit
terpadu tunggal. Sejak pertengahan tahun 1970-an, mikroprosesor sirkut
terpadu tunggal ini telah umum digunakan dan menjadi aspek penting dalam
penerapan CPU. CPU Merupakan bagian utama dari komputer karena processor
berfungsi untuk mengatur semua aktifitas yang ada pada komputer. Kecepatan
eksekusi processor tergantung apalagi pada frekuensinya, satuan adalah MHz
(MegaHertz) atau GHz (1 GigaHertz = 1000 MegaHertz).
Fungsi CPU :
1. CPU akan mengatur dan
mengendalikan alat-alat input output.
2. CPU mampu mengambil
intruksi-intruksi dari memori utama.
3. CPU akan mengambil
data dari memori utama untuk di proses.
4. CPU akan mengirimkan
intruksi ke ALU jika ada perhitungan aritmatika.
5. CPU akan mengawasi
kerja dari ALU.6. CPU akan menyimpan hasil proses ke memori utama.
Register
Register adalah alat
untuk penyimpanan kecil yang memiliki kecepatan akses yang cukup tinggi yang
dipakai untuk menyimpan data atau intruksi yang di proses. Memori ini hanya
bersifat sementara, yang digunakan untuk menyimpan data pada saat pengolahan
selanjutnya. Register bisa diibaratkan sebagai ingatan di otak, apabila
melakukan pengolahan data manual, sehingga CPU dapat diibaratkan sebagai otak
yang berisi ingatan-ingatan, satuan kendali yang mengatur semua kegiatan dan
memiliki tempat untuk melakukan perbandingan dan perhitungan logika.
ALU
Alu adalah bagian dari
CPU yang melakukan operasi aritmrika dan operasi logika berdasarkan intruksi
yang telah ditentukan. Tugas utama dari ALU yaitu untuk melakukan seluruh perhitungan
matematika yang terjadi sesuai intruksi program. Selain itu, ALU bertugas untuk
melakukan keputusan dari sebuah operasi logika sesuai intruksi program. CPU
Interconnections merupakan system koneksi yang menghubungjan komponen internal
dari CPU, yaitu unit control, register, dan ALU serta bus ekternal CPU yang
akan menghubungkan system lainnya.
Cara kerja CPU Pada saat
intruksi dimasukkan ke processing devices, di letakkan di RAM, jika berbentuk
intruksi maka akan di tampung oleh control unit di program storage. Tetapi,
jika berbentuk data maka akan di tampung di working strorage. Jika register
siap menerima pengerjaan eksekusi, maka control unit lah yang akan mengambil
intruksi dari program storage untuk ditampungkan ke instruction register.Ketika
sebuah program sedang dieksekusi, maka data akan mengalir dari RAM menuju
sebuah unit yang menghubungkan antara CPU dengan RAM. Kemudian, data di decode
dengan memakai unit proses sebagai pendekoder intruksi yang mampu menerjemahkan
intruksi. Data akan berjalan ke unit aritmatika dan logika. Data dapat disimpan
sementara oleh ALU dalam sebuah lokasi memori agar dapat diambil kembali dengan
cepat untuk diolah. ALU mampu melakukan operasi tertentu, mencakup penjumlahan,
pengurangan, perkalian, dan pengujian terhadap data yang ada dalam
register.
Semoga Bermanfaat :)
Semoga Bermanfaat :)
See More At :
1. https://id.wikipedia.org/wiki/Unit_Pemroses_Sentral
2. http://pengayaan.com/pengertian-cpu-dan-fungsinya/

Tidak ada komentar:
Posting Komentar
Tolong komentarnya berhubungan dengan artikel yang ada. Komentar yang mengarah ke tindakan spam akan di hapus atau terjaring secara otomatis oleh spam filter.